Trophy and Rating Systems
Most modern strategy games utilize a modified version of the Elo rating system, originally designed for professional chess.
If the system matches you perfectly, you should mathematically have a 50% chance of winning every single game you play.
- If you are hovering around 50%, you are in the correct arena for your skill level.

| Conspiracy Theory | How it Actually Works |
|---|---|
| Rigged Matchmaking | The algorithm does not force losses; you are simply playing tilted against harder opponents because your MMR is inflated |
| Anti-Strategy Code | Developers have confirmed repeatedly that the algorithm does not read the contents of your deck when finding an opponent |
